Definition of barn noun from the Oxford Advanced Learner's Dictionary

barn

noun
barn pronunciation English bɑːn barn pronunciation American bɑːrn
 
1 a large farm building for storing grain or keeping animals ina hay barnThey live in a converted barn (= a barn that has been turned into a house). see also Dutch barn2 a large plain ugly buildingThey live in a great barn of a house.3 (North American English) a building in which buses, trucks, etc. are kept when not being used
